github page

本文详细介绍了如何在Windows环境下启动Jekyll服务,包括遇到权限问题时的解决方法,并提供了Git更新代码和提交至GitHub的具体步骤,涵盖了从初始化、更新、本地提交到远程部署的全过程。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

启动jekyll服务,window 

cmd -> 进入项目目录,>jekyll serve 

若提示permission denied则可能4000端口被占用,需要先kill掉相应的进程(netstat -ano查看进程端口等信息)

git 更新代码并提交步骤:

0、初始化

$git init

1、更新

$git pull

2、提交到本地库

$git add .

$git commit -m "comment"

3、提交到github

$git remote add deploy2016031105 git@github.com:bonnielai/bonnielai.github.com.git (通过SSH连接github)

$git push -u deploy2016031105 master 

会提示输入SSH密码,若设置的SSH密码为空则回车,若非空,则需要还输入密码;


设置github ssh


### 关于 GitHub Pages 的使用指南 #### 什么是 GitHub Pages? GitHub Pages 是一种静态站点托管服务,允许开发者直接从 GitHub 存储库中发布 HTML、CSS 和 JavaScript 文件来创建和托管网站。这使得分享项目文档和个人作品集变得简单快捷。 #### 如何设置并部署一个简单的 GitHub Pages 网站? 为了启动并运行自己的 GitHub Pages 站点,可以遵循如下流程: - **准备环境** - 安装 Git 工具以便能够拉取远程仓库中的资源以及提交更改至服务器端[^4]。 - **获取模板或初始化新工程** 如果想要快速上手,则可以从现成的模版入手;比如 ObsidianPublisher 提供了一个针对 Markdown 文档转换为网页展示的良好解决方案。对于更复杂的需求如集成前端框架(例如 Bootstrap),也有专门定制化的 starter kit 可选[^5]。 - **推送代码到远端分支** 将本地修改后的文件通过命令行工具上传给指定的目标存储位置,并确保所使用的默认工作流符合官方推荐的最佳实践标准[^1]。 ```bash git remote add origin https://github.com/yourusername/your-repo.git git push -u origin main ``` - **激活页面功能** 进入项目的 Settings 页面,在左侧菜单找到 "Pages" 条目点击打开它之后按照提示操作即可完成最后一步配置过程。 此时应该能看到类似这样的 URL 地址 `https://<用户名>.github.io/<项目名>/` ,即代表已经成功发布了属于自己的在线空间! #### 发布 API 文档实例 除了普通的 Web 应用之外,还可以利用此平台承载技术性的参考资料——API 接口描述书就是一个很好的例子。swagger-github-pages 这个项目就很好地展示了如何把 OpenAPI 规范定义的内容转化为易于浏览的形式呈现出来[^3]。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值